Skvortzoviothrix
Skvortzoviothrix is a genus of green algae, in the family Chaetophoraceae., the only species is Skvortzoviothrix terrestris.
The genus was first circumscribed by Boris V. Skvortzov in 1959 under the name Chlorodendron. Boris Vassilievich Skvortzov was a Polish-Russian-Brazilian botanist, and teacher. He also worked as a researcher in Harbin, China. However, the name was illegitimate, as it was published for a different group of algae earlier in 1900. A replacement name of Skvortzoviothrix was given by Pierre Paul Charles Bourrelly in Algues d'Eau Douce ed. 2, vol.1 on page 546 in 1972.
